Anthyra was founded on September 28th, 2004 and has as ambitious goal to acquire underperforming media, convert them and make use of synnergies among them; turning them into more popular media outlets. At this stage it is merely a playground and it is not something I actively work on.

MyImageBuddy is one of the most popular Image hosting sites on the net. It was acquired by Anthyra on September 14th, 2005 with a mere 60 uploads in its five month existence. As of January 2006, the site was actively promoted. At this stage, approximately 500 images are uploaded daily. The site was initially hosted in the US Daemon facilities, but was moved to Frankfurt on April 8th 2006 to provide better connectivity for South-East Asia, where its primary user base is located.

TheDiary is a blog hosting site. Create a blog for free, including support for moblogging and podcasting. It was acquired by Anthyra on September 9th, 2005. Under its previous ownership it aimed at a 12-18 demographic, [see its old branding], which was changed after its acquisition.
